- Few plants can even dare claim to be as exotic or tropical as the pineapple guava plant! Native to the hills of Uruguay and uplands of Brazil, this South American sensation is the showy soft fruit plant no garden should be without.
- With its evergreen foliage, genuinely spectacular white and red flowers, and delicious green fruits combining notes of both strawberry and floral pineapple, underscored by hints of guava, is it any wonder that we’re such fans?
- The fruits, commonly known as feijoas, will ripen outside during warmer summers, however if you live in a colder region then you might want to grow yours under glass to ensure your plant sets fruit.
- With a shrubby habit and growing to just a metre or two in height and spread, you can easily grow your pineapple guava plant in any bed or border, and it will even do well in a large patio pot.
- Did you know? The pineapple guava has many names, including quirina, guavasteen and fig guava.
